admin管理员组

文章数量:1516870

NTLDR 文件失踪:引导问题的深度剖析

引言

在Windows操作系统的启动过程中,NTLDR扮演着关键的角色。它负责加载操作系统核心,确保系统能顺利启动。然而,当这一文件缺失或被破坏时,用户就会迎来一系列的启动故障。深入理解NTLDR的作用、出现问题的原因以及解决方案,不仅能帮助技术维护者快速诊断,也让普通用户对启动流程有更清晰的认识。

NTLDR的角色与启动流程

NTLDR(NT Loader)是Windows NT系列系统的引导管理器,存在于系统分区的根目录下。其主要责任包括:

  • 启动加载程序的起始阶段,读取启动配置文件(boot.ini)
  • 加载必要的核心文件,例如NTDETECT.COM和NTLDR本身
  • 将控制权传递给ntoskrnl.exe,正式启动操作系统

整个启动流程大致如下:

  1. 计算机上电,BIOS初始化硬件设备,并寻找启动设备(硬盘、USB等)。
  2. 从启动设备加载引导扇区(Master Boot Record,MBR)或GUID分区表(GPT)引导管理器。
  3. 引导管理器开始运行,寻找操作系统的引导文件,其中就包括NTLDR。
  4. NTLDR加载加载其他必要文件,启动Windows内核,进入登录界面。

导致NTLDR缺失或损坏的常见原因

若在启动过程中遇到“缺少NTRLDR”或类似提示,背后可能隐藏着多种原因:

  • 硬盘损坏或故障:硬盘出现坏道或逻辑损坏导致NTLDR文件无法读取。
  • 误操作或误删除:用户可能在不知情的情况下删除了系统文件或调整了引导配置。
  • 病毒感染:某些恶意程序会篡改引导文件,导致NTLDR丢失或被破坏。
  • 系统文件损坏:在异常关机、硬件突发故障时,系统文件可能受损或丢失。
  • 引导配置错误:配置文件boot.ini出现错误或被篡改,导致引导管理器无法找到正确的系统文件路径。

表现形式与常见错误信息

人们常在启动时遇到类似的问题,具体表现包括:

  • 屏幕显示“NTLDR is missing”或“NTLDR不存在”
  • 系统自动重启或停留在黑屏状态
  • 出现“Press any key to restart”提示
  • 启动过程中出现蓝屏或错误代码

解决方案的深度考察

第一步:确认硬件和连接

在排查软件问题之前,确保硬件状态良好。验证硬盘连接是否牢固,无明显损坏。使用硬盘检测工具扫描硬盘健康状况,避免硬件故障引起的误判。

第二步:利用恢复介质修复

借助Windows安装盘或U盘启动,选择“修复计算机”进入WinRE(Windows恢复环境)。然后,打开“命令提示符”执行以下命令:

bootrec /fixmbr
bootrec /fixboot
bootrec /rebuildbcd

这组命令可以修复主引导记录、引导扇区和重建启动配置数据,恢复引导文件的完整性。

第三步:通过系统文件修复

若上述方式无效,可以尝试用命令恢复NTLDR和NTDETECT.COM文件。例如,使用以下命令从安装盘的\Sources\sources路径拷贝:

copy d:\sources\ntldr c:\
copy d:\sources\ntdetect. c:\

确保硬盘字母(C:)与实际一致,避免路径错误导致反复问题。

第四步:检测并修复硬件问题

如果软件修复无果,硬件很可能是根源。使用专业工具检测硬盘S.M.A.R.T状态,或者考虑更换硬盘。还应检验内存条是否故障,确保系统硬件在正常工作状态下启动。

预防及优化措施

为了减少未来出现类似故障的可能性,建议:

  • 定期备份系统关键文件与数据
  • 保持系统和驱动程序的更新
  • 安装可靠的病毒防护软件
  • 避免强制关机或操作不当
  • 使用检测工具监控硬件状态

引导管理的重要性

引导配置(如boot.ini)是系统启动的核心之一。任何配置偏差都可能引发引导失败。现代Windows系统逐步采用BCD(Boot Configuration Data)存储引导信息,但在旧系统中,boot.ini依然扮演重要角色。理解引导配置背后的逻辑,可以帮助用户自主诊断一些问题.

深度探讨:文件系统与引导程序的关系

NTLDR文件不仅是引导的载体,还依赖文件系统的完整性。硬盘在格式化或遭受损坏时,文件系统本身的结构可能崩溃,导致系统无法读取NTLDR。此时,重建文件系统或使用修复工具成为必需。磁盘错误修复技术,如chkdsk,也在此阶段扮演关键角色,确定文件系统无错误之前,防止误判。

高级修复方法及步伐

除了基本修复步骤,技术人员还可以考虑:使用专门的引导修复工具(如Windows PE、Hiren's Boot CD)进行低层次修复。有时,写入已知正常的引导扇区或重装引导程序是唯一解药。对于复杂的硬件故障,可能需要更换硬件配件或者拆除硬盘进行数据救援。

未来的引导管理趋势

随着技术演进,UEFI(Unified Extensible Firmware Interface)逐渐取代传统BIOS,启动流程变得更为智能和安全。UEFI引导配置不同于传统菜单,更侧重安全启动和模块化管理。新一代系统对启动文件的依赖也日益加强,深入理解这一点对于职业技术人员尤为重要,也为未来系统的维护提供了指导思想。

本文标签: 引导启动硬件修复硬盘